Intracranial vessel wall lesions on MRI: anatomical and pathological issues

Vessel Wall Imaging (VWI) is a Magnetic Resonance (MR) technique whose employment is more and more frequent for investigating intracranial arterial diseases. This is mainly due to its potential to see beyond the arterial luminal stenosis giving information on the arterial walls. This promising role could help to distinguish among several causes of intracranial arteriopathies (atherosclerosis, vasculitis, Moyamoya, etc.) and to predict the instability of plaques and aneurysms.
AimsIn this review, the main technical issues and potential source of misinterpretation of VWI were analyzed and the data provided by the literature on pathological validation of these findings were critically proposed, in order to better define the limitations and the future potential of this method.
FindingsOnly in isolated cases the main findings of VWI were validated against histopathology and in several diseases, there is not a pathological validation of the interpretation of abnormal findings of VWI technique.
ConclusionsThe lack of a pathological substrate underlying wall contrast enhancement and wall thickening (two of the most characterizing aspects of this technique) makes difficult to rely only on this technique for drawing a conclusive diagnosis.
